That is the ship's BT Winch and shield - most destroyers of the period carried one each of this and the Fanfare Decoy. If you notice there is just to the left of the red circle a small angular davit in the closed position along the lifelines - this was the BT davit which is swung out perpendicular to the hull and the "fish" is feed out from the end of the boom with a small dia. wire cable at a distance behind the ship to take samples. The extended boom keeps the "fish" from getting tangled up with the ship's propellers. The SONARmen were in charge of this equipment.

BT is short for Bathythermograph (https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Bathythermograph) - i.e., the "fish"
